Ohio Unemployment Unemployment benefits and appeal determination

May 8th, June 11 and 16, 2021

Case number: [protected]
Applied for benefits in May 2021, Determination The Ohio Department of Job and Family Services has DISALLOWED the claimant's application for unemployment compensation benefits dated 05/08/2021. The claimant did not have at least twenty qualifying weeks of employment that was subject to an unemployment compensation law or did not earn an average weekly wage of at least $280 before taxes during the base period 04/01/2020 to 03/31/2021, as required by Section 4141.01(R)(1) of the Ohio Revised Code. This decision is related to qualification for regular UC benefits.

I made less than $70, 000.Residence since 2019 and average pay was Net $860/week. I worked from home.
I have sent my W2, and paystubs.

I have called about the appeal and it has not even been looked at as of 7/28//2021
